✅ What is a 1:5 Hand Wash Concentrate?
A 1:5 ratio means:
1 part concentrate + 5 parts water = Ready-to-use hand wash
Example: 1 kg concentrate → 6 kg hand wash gel after dilution
This is highly economical for bulk suppliers, refill pack makers, and contract manufacturers.

✅ Ingredients for 1 Kg Hand Wash Concentrate
Ingredient Quantity Purpose
SLES (28%) 400 g
Main surfactant, lather and cleaning
Coco Betaine (CAPB) 150 g
Foam booster & mild conditioner
Glycerine 50 g
Moisturizer, protects hands
HEC (Hydroxyethylcellulose) 10 g
Thickener for gel consistency
Salt (Sodium Chloride) 20 g
Viscosity controller
Color Few drops
Appearance enhancement
Perfume (Rose/Lemon etc.) 5–10 ml
Fragrance
DMDMH (Preservative) 2–3 g
Prevents microbial growth
Water (RO/DM) Balance to 1 Kg Solvent
—
✅ Preparation Method
1. Mix SLES and Coco Betaine in a clean vessel. Stir gently.
2. Add glycerine and preservative.
3. Dissolve HEC separately in water, allow it to hydrate and form a transparent gel.
4. Add the gel into the main mix slowly.
5. Add color, perfume, and adjust thickness using salt.
6. Make up the final volume with water to 1 kg.
7. Mix well and leave for 2–3 hours to settle before bottling.
—
✅ Dilution Guide (1:5)
To prepare 6 L hand wash: Mix 1 kg concentrate with 5 liters RO/DM water.
Stir gently to avoid foaming.
Let it rest for a few hours before packaging.

FAQs
Q1. Can I use this concentrate directly?
No, it should be diluted in 1:5 ratio before use.
Q2. How long does it last after dilution?
It stays effective for up to 6 months when stored in a cool, dry place.
Q3. Can I add essential oils for fragrance?
Yes, but use skin-safe and stable oils for best results.
Q4. What is the texture after dilution?
It becomes a smooth, semi-thick gel similar to commercial hand wash.
Q5. Is this suitable for commercial production?
Yes, this formula is widely used by small manufacturers and refill stations.
